2. Precautions During Embryo Implantation:

During the embryo implantation period, it is important to avoid strenuous exercise, sexual activity, and intense emotional fluctuations. The combination of sperm and egg in women occurs relatively quickly, often completing within 24 hours after sexual intercourse. However, the fertilized egg does not immediately implant and requires about a week of cell division in the fallopian tube before forming a multi-cellular embryo and entering the uterine cavity.

3. Avoid Unauthorized Medication During Embryo Implantation:

Medications may have adverse effects on the mother and fetus. Therefore, if you experience any discomfort during the implantation period, do not self-medicate. Instead, consult a doctor promptly.
